I get it every so often, drives me nuts! It can be from stress, bad/old contacts, anxiety, too much caffiene, straining at the computer a long time, etc. I get it most from caffiene.

Ugh I hate this. Try lying down and taking a nap/ relaxing. Also if you have like a warm wash cloth to lay over your eyes thatll help. It is a muscle spasm, and the warmth will help to replax the muscles.
